Odoo AI Future: Towards an Autonomous ERP
Leaders still chase the same problem: work spreads across email, spreadsheets, and ad hoc tools. Teams want fewer manual steps, but they also need control, traceability, and predictable costs.
Odoo AI is how Odoo describes intelligent, context-aware assistance across your database. It is not a magic replacement for process design. It is a practical layer for drafting, navigation, and structured automation when you configure it well.
This article explains AI in Odoo the way Odoo documents it for version 19, including Ask AI, the AI application with agents, and related capabilities such as AI fields, AI in email templates, and AI live chat. We also separate that from optional Odoo ChatGPT integration style work through external APIs.
For strategic context on generative AI inside ERP, read Odoo and Generative AI: Transforming ERP Systems on our blog. For agent strategy, see Odoo AI agents: the future of business automation.
What is Odoo AI, and what does autonomous ERP mean in practice?
Quick answer: Odoo AI is Odoo's productivity-focused AI layer: natural language help inside the database, plus optional agents, fields, and workflows documented under the main AI hub. An autonomous ERP in this article means a direction: fewer manual handoffs because prompts, agents, and automation run with clear ownership, not full self-driving operations without humans.
Odoo already unifies CRM, sales, accounting, inventory, projects, website, and more. Odoo automation covers rules, scheduled actions, and integrations. Odoo AI tools add assistance on top: Ask AI for daily work, and the AI app for agents with topics, tools, and sources when you need more than plain answers.
Official scope is summarized in the Odoo 19 AI documentation, with links to agents, API keys, email templates, fields, live chat, voice, document sort, support workflows, and more.
How Odoo AI works in Odoo (Odoo 19)
The bullets below follow Odoo's own wording for version 19.
Ask AI and daily assistance
- Access: Press Ctrl + K, type a prompt, then use the AI path to start Ask AI. You can also use the AI button in the top bar. Suggested prompts can change depending on where you are in the database.
- Capabilities: Ask AI understands natural language, can answer questions, open views, and help improve content.
- Common requests: translate the latest chatter message, summarize a chatter thread, generate a follow-up message, improve a draft, suggest next steps for sales or support.
- After a reply: send as message, log as note, or copy. Default prompts can be edited in the AI application.
Database changes: Odoo states that the standard Ask AI agent cannot change the database. It can open views and display reports, but it does not create leads or alter data. Task-style changes belong to customized agents documented under AI agents.
Errors: Odoo notes the Ask AI agent is instructed not to display an error to a user. If it cannot complete a request, it responds that it cannot complete the request at that time.
Automation, text generation, suggestions, workflows
- Write and improve text: Odoo documents AI-assisted writing in rich text, email composers, and Knowledge through the editor and powerbox.
- AI in email templates: You can embed AI prompts in templates. At send time, the prompt uses the current record as context.
- AI fields: AI fields can generate values from prompts on forms. Studio or property fields can be used, with scheduled actions to fill empty fields where configured.
- Helpdesk support workflows: Helpdesk combines AI agents, AI automations via automated actions, and AI fields for structured output from ticket text, per Odoo's support documentation.
- AI live chat: With Live Chat and AI installed, you can assign an AI agent to a channel rule. The agent can answer, qualify, escalate, and use lead creation topics when CRM is installed.
- AI agents (AI app): Creating and customizing agents requires the AI application. Agents use a system prompt, topics with instructions and tools, and optional sources. If an agent has no topics, it only provides information, not database changes.
Key benefits for businesses
- Time savings: Less rewriting in CRM, helpdesk, and email when teams use Ask AI and template AI responsibly.
- Cost reduction: Fewer shadow tools when work stays inside Odoo and fewer copy-paste mistakes on customer-facing text.
- Better decision making: Summaries and suggested next steps help managers focus on exceptions instead of rereading long threads.
- Scalability: Structured AI fields and documented agent patterns help growing teams keep quality while volume increases.
Real use cases
Below are practical scenarios. Where we note integration, it is not a claim that Odoo ships that external data product.
1. Automated email replies (draft, then review)
Use Ask AI to improve a draft or generate a follow-up, then send through your normal review path. Pair with AI in email templates when marketing or operations rely on templates.
2. Sales assistant
Use documented Ask AI actions such as suggesting next steps for reps. Lead creation through agents requires the AI app, topics, and tools, not the standard Ask AI agent alone.
3. Accounting and finance workflows
Combine disciplined accounting processes with AI fields and automation where your configuration allows. For a finance-focused angle on our blog, read Odoo AI for accounting: smarter financial management.
4. Data enrichment
Usually integration: Third-party firmographics or scoring APIs typically need custom modules or middleware. Native Odoo AI does not replace a licensed data provider by itself.
5. Support chatbot and escalation
Use AI live chat and Helpdesk patterns documented by Odoo: knowledge sources, channel rules, and clear escalation to humans.
6. Inventory and operations
Keep stock discipline first. For operational ideas with AI positioning, read Odoo AI for inventory management.
Native Odoo AI vs external AI (ChatGPT, Claude)
Native Odoo AI includes Ask AI, the AI application with agents (topics, tools, sources), AI in email templates, AI fields, AI live chat, Helpdesk AI workflows, voice transcription where enabled, and the other items linked from the main AI documentation page.
Pros (native): One interface for users, documented patterns, and less glue code for standard scenarios. For agents, Odoo documents support for multiple versions of ChatGPT and Gemini as LLM choices inside the product.
Cons (native): You work within what Odoo ships and how agents and tools are designed. Highly custom chains may still need design or code.
External AI (Claude, custom APIs) applies when you call providers outside your Odoo agent configuration, or wire non-Odoo systems. Treat that as integration work: API keys, logging, retries, and data policy live with your project.
Pros (external): Flexibility and provider-specific features when you truly need them.
Cons (external): Higher governance load: security reviews, cost controls, and ongoing maintenance.
For Claude-style integration topics, see Odoo and Claude: a complete integration guide. For workflow messaging, see Odoo AI and ChatGPT: how to automate your business workflows.
Limitations and considerations
- Data quality: AI suggestions and automations amplify messy masters and inconsistent chatter. Clean data still wins.
- Implementation complexity: Agents need clear topics and, when used, curated sources. AI fields need clear prompts and review.
- Costs: Plan Odoo apps, possible LLM usage, and partner time for integration work.
- Security: Decide what may leave your boundary. External APIs need explicit policy alignment.
How to implement AI in Odoo
Use a practical sequence. This is what we run with leadership and operations teams.
- Audit: Map where time is lost and where errors repeat. Name owners for each step.
- Identify use cases: Pick a small set with measurable outcomes. Prefer native Odoo AI features when they fit.
- Choose tools: Ask AI for daily assistance, template AI for outbound mail, AI fields for structured output, agents when you need sources and topics.
- Integrate: Pilot with one team. Validate customer-facing text and financial outputs carefully.
- Optimize: Refine prompts and tools, then scale. Working with Odoo experts shortens rework.
How we help companies implement Odoo AI
Dasolo implements Odoo, connects systems, and automates operations. For Odoo AI and AI in Odoo, we align native capabilities with your processes and add integrations only when they earn their keep.
- Implementation: ERP foundations, clean configuration, and workflows people adopt.
- Integrations: Reliable links between Odoo and your stack when native options are not enough.
- Automation: Clear ownership of what runs automatically, including AI-assisted flows.
- Optimization: Measurement, iteration, and governance as you grow.
We keep the story honest: what the product does today, what is customization, and what is integration.
Conclusion
Odoo AI gives SMEs a practical path to assist users in-app, personalize email with template AI, and structure service work with Helpdesk and live chat patterns. Odoo automation plus AI works best when processes are owned and data is trustworthy.
The next chapter for ERP is not only more modules. It is clearer workflows, stronger ownership, and AI that supports people instead of replacing judgment.